This week, our group focused on planning out one of the main scenes for our music video, the cafeteria scene. In this clip, the main character walks into the lunchroom and sees her old friends talking and laughing together, but they're clearly avoiding her. It's a simple moment, but it shows a big emotional shift in their friendship, which connects perfectly to the lyrics of "TV" by Billie Eilish.

For camerawork, we're planning to use an over-the- shoulder shot from the main character's point of view, so the audience can see her perspective as she looks at her old friends. Then we'll cut to a wide shot of the group to show how she's left out. We might also add a slow zoom or a focus shift to make the moment more emotional. For sound, we'll keep the song playing quietly in the background while including soft cafeteria noises, like chatter and footsteps, to make it feel real. When the main character notices her friends, we might lower the volume of everything else for a second, so it feels like time slows down for her. In editing, this scene will probably fade in from a flashback or a happier memory. We're thinking of using a slight color filter to make it look a little duller than the other scenes, showing that this moment hurts more.
